Synthesis of 3,3-dimethyl-2-phenyl-3H-pyrrole from Isopropyl Phenyl Ketoxime and Acetylene: A Side Formation of 4,4-dimethyl-5-phenyl-1-vinyl-2- pyrrolidinone as Clue to the Reaction Mechanism

Isopropyl phenyl ketoxime reacts with acetylene in the KOH/DMSO suspension (atmospheric pressure, 90 °C, 4 h) to afford 3,3-dimethyl-2-phenyl-3H- pyrrole (30%) and 4,4-dimethyl-5-phenyl-1-vinyl-2-pyrrolidinone (5%) that is likely originated from 4,4-dimethyl-5-phenyl-3,4-dihydro-2H-pyrrol-2-ol as the key reaction intermediate.
